Standard template library quick reference




















The reason is pretty straightforward. It demands a lot of code to achieve the desired output. The standard template library, or STL, can help you solve this conundrum.

Considering the amount of time and effort consumed while writing code for functions like sorting and searching, STL can help you perform all these operations with just a single line of code. This library can be immensely useful for problem-solving and technical interview preparation. It includes some prominent template classes for common data structures like vectors, stacks, queues, and some handy algorithmic functions like binary search to make programming easier.

Let's take a look at the algorithms and containers in greater depth, as those are the most commonly used components of the STL. Some of the algorithms included are binary search, sorting, and reverse, which are extremely useful. The syntax is as follows:. The sort function helps you sort all the elements inside the specified data structure in ascending order.

This function takes two parameters: the starting iterator and the ending iterator. Sale Bestseller No. Bestseller No. For a bibliophile, there's no greater pleasure than sharing beloved books, but no crueler pain than losing them for good-until the Personal Library Kit Revive old-fashioned library circulation techniques for fun and book retention with our classic bestseller The perfect gift for the generous reader Even better looking 6 x 7.

Click Customize Now. Embossers add a mark of distinction and they are perfect personalized gifts for family, friends, and business associates. Comes with a small pouch to keep safe. Quality of embosser is great, it will become the essential part of your stationery. Musser, David R. Do you get stressed out thinking about shopping for a great standard template library books? Do doubts keep creeping into your mind? Your questions might include the following: Is it worth buying an standard template library books?

Finance Skills. All Courses. Answer : Readers-Writers Problem: The readers-writers problem is a classic synchronization Problem in which two Distinct classes of threads exist, reader and writer. UML Tutorial Question 5. Python Interview Questions Question 6. Answer : 27 4 is the output. Adaptive software development Tutorial Question Socket Programming Interview Questions Question What Is The Stl? Algorithm Interview Questions Question Python Interview Questions Question DevOps Interview Questions Question In particular: It is safest to assume that insert applied to a deque or a vector will invalidate any iterators or references to elements of the deque or vector.

On the other hand, insert applied to any of the other first-class containers list, map, multimap, set, multiset does not invalidate any of the iterators or references to elements of the container, and deletions from these containers invalidate only iterators or references to the elements deleted.

Remember that if you are using the STL for a given purpose in a situation that requires as a minimal requirement that a certain kind of iterator be used, a more powerful iterator may also be used in that situation Remember that if you have the choice between using an STL algorithm and using an STL container class method to accomplish the same purpose, you should prefer the class method.

Know that any container that is the target of an algorithm must be large enough to hold all elements it will receive, since it will not automatically be increased in size. Or, plan to use an inserter. Job Recommendation Latest. Jobs in Meghalaya Jobs in Shillong. View All Locations. How to design your resume?

Have you ever lie on your resume? Read This Tips for writing resume in slowdown What do employers look for in a resume? Interview Tips 5 ways to be authentic in an interview Tips to help you face your job interview Top 10 commonly asked BPO Interview questions 5 things you should never talk in any job interview Best job interview tips for job seekers 7 Tips to recruit the right candidates in 5 Important interview questions techies fumble most What are avoidable questions in an Interview?

Maps store elements in a key-value pair. Each value is mapped with a key unique element. Multimaps function the same way as Maps, but the only difference is that in Multimaps, redundant key values are allowed i. As you can see in the above example, the first two key:value pairs have the same key.

The items are inserted from the rear i. In priority queue , the elements are placed in decreasing order of their values and the first element represents the largest of all the inserted elements. The items are inserted at one end of the stack and an item is deleted from the same end of the stack.

Unordered Associative Containers provides sorted and unordered data structures that can be used for efficient searching operations. Standard Template Library provides us with different generic algorithms. These algorithms contain built in generic functions which can be directly accessed in the program.

The Algorithm and its functions can be accessed with the help of Iterators only. Standard Template Library provides built-in sort method to sort the elements in a particular data structure. Iterators are basically used to point or refer to a particular memory location of the element.



0コメント

  • 1000 / 1000